xiaoxin 1 ano atrás
pai
commit
668be720f8

+ 1 - 1
pagesRepairs/helpPeople/helpPeople.vue

@@ -110,7 +110,7 @@ export default {
 		// 获取派单人列表数组
 		// 获取派单人列表数组
 		async getData() {
 		async getData() {
 			const res = await this.$myRequest_repairs({
 			const res = await this.$myRequest_repairs({
-				url: '/repairUser/queryPageRepairUsers',
+				url: '/repairUser/queryPageOfflineUsers',
 				data: {
 				data: {
 					currentPage: 1,
 					currentPage: 1,
 					pageCount: 999,
 					pageCount: 999,

+ 19 - 13
pagesRepairs/management/management.vue

@@ -17,10 +17,10 @@
 					<view class="box_num">{{ maintenanceCount }}</view>
 					<view class="box_num">{{ maintenanceCount }}</view>
 					<view class="box_info">维修中</view>
 					<view class="box_info">维修中</view>
 				</view>
 				</view>
-				<!-- <view class="bottom_box" :class="{ active: state === 3 }" @click="handleFilter(3)">
-					<view class="box_num">{{ timeoutCount }}</view>
-					<view class="box_info">已超时</view>
-				</view> -->
+				<view class="bottom_box" :class="{ active: state === 9 }" @click="handleFilter(9)">
+					<view class="box_num">{{ waitPayCount }}</view>
+					<view class="box_info">待支付</view>
+				</view>
 				<view class="bottom_box" :class="{ active: state === 4 }" @click="handleFilter(4)">
 				<view class="bottom_box" :class="{ active: state === 4 }" @click="handleFilter(4)">
 					<view class="box_num">{{ examineCount }}</view>
 					<view class="box_num">{{ examineCount }}</view>
 					<view class="box_info">待审核</view>
 					<view class="box_info">待审核</view>
@@ -53,10 +53,10 @@
 				<view class="box_num">{{ maintenanceCount }}</view>
 				<view class="box_num">{{ maintenanceCount }}</view>
 				<view class="box_info">维修中</view>
 				<view class="box_info">维修中</view>
 			</view>
 			</view>
-			<!-- <view class="types_box" :class="{ active: state === 3 }" @click="handleFilter(3)">
-				<view class="box_num">{{ timeoutCount }}</view>
-				<view class="box_info">已超时</view>
-			</view> -->
+			<view class="types_box" v-if="btns.includes('分段器按钮')" :class="{ active: state === 9 }" @click="handleFilter(9)">
+				<view class="box_num">{{ waitPayCount }}</view>
+				<view class="box_info">待支付</view>
+			</view>
 			<view class="types_box" :class="{ active: state === 4 }" @click="handleFilter(4)">
 			<view class="types_box" :class="{ active: state === 4 }" @click="handleFilter(4)">
 				<view class="box_num">{{ examineCount }}</view>
 				<view class="box_num">{{ examineCount }}</view>
 				<view class="box_info">待审核</view>
 				<view class="box_info">待审核</view>
@@ -206,7 +206,13 @@
 				<view class="item_btn">
 				<view class="item_btn">
 					<!-- 关闭按钮 -->
 					<!-- 关闭按钮 -->
 					<img
 					<img
-						v-if="item.state === '待接单' || (item.state === '维修中' && btns.includes('表格编辑')) || (item.state === '待处理' && btns.includes('表格编辑'))"
+						v-if="
+							item.state === '待接单' ||
+							(item.state === '维修中' && btns.includes('表格编辑')) ||
+							(item.state === '待处理' && btns.includes('表格编辑')) ||
+							(item.state === '待审核' && btns.includes('表格编辑')) ||
+							(item.state === '待支付' && btns.includes('表格编辑'))
+						"
 						src="../../static/images/repairsImg/close.png"
 						src="../../static/images/repairsImg/close.png"
 						@click.stop="handleClose(item)"
 						@click.stop="handleClose(item)"
 					/>
 					/>
@@ -398,8 +404,8 @@ export default {
 			maintenanceCount: '',
 			maintenanceCount: '',
 			// 已完成
 			// 已完成
 			finishedCount: '',
 			finishedCount: '',
-			// 已超时
-			timeoutCount: '',
+			// 待支付
+			waitPayCount: '',
 			// 已关单
 			// 已关单
 			closedCount: '',
 			closedCount: '',
 			// 转线下单
 			// 转线下单
@@ -500,7 +506,7 @@ export default {
 				this.examineCount = res.data.examineCount
 				this.examineCount = res.data.examineCount
 				this.maintenanceCount = res.data.maintenanceCount
 				this.maintenanceCount = res.data.maintenanceCount
 				this.receivingCount = res.data.receivingCount
 				this.receivingCount = res.data.receivingCount
-				this.timeoutCount = res.data.timeoutCount
+				this.waitPayCount = res.data.stayPayCount
 			}
 			}
 		},
 		},
 		// 获取个人订单数据
 		// 获取个人订单数据
@@ -536,7 +542,7 @@ export default {
 				this.receivingCount = res.data.receivingCount
 				this.receivingCount = res.data.receivingCount
 				this.maintenanceCount = res.data.maintenanceCount
 				this.maintenanceCount = res.data.maintenanceCount
 				this.finishedCount = res.data.finishedCount
 				this.finishedCount = res.data.finishedCount
-				this.timeoutCount = res.data.timeoutCount
+				this.waitPayCount = res.data.stayPayCount
 				this.closedCount = res.data.closedCount
 				this.closedCount = res.data.closedCount
 				this.logisticsCount = res.data.logisticsCount
 				this.logisticsCount = res.data.logisticsCount
 				this.offlineCount = res.data.offlineCount
 				this.offlineCount = res.data.offlineCount